Retrofit Baltimore (A Civic Works Project) will be at Calvert School, in the Middle School Atrium, on Wednesday, April 11, from 6:30 pm to 7:30 pm.
Learn how you can create a healthier and environmentally friendlier home for your family through home energy assessments and cost-effective improvements including sealing air leaks, weatherization, installing insulation, and creating cool roofs.
